      The Significance of Automotive Relays

      Automotive relays are electrical switches that control high-power circuits using a low-power signal. They are essential in various automotive applications, including the ignition system, lighting, and air conditioning. The reliability and performance of these relays directly impact the safety and efficiency of vehicles. As such, selecting a reputable supplier is paramount.

      **Introduction**

      Metal cable glands are a type of cable connector used to secure and protect cables in various industrial and commercial settings. They are designed to provide a watertight and dustproof seal, preventing environmental contaminants from entering the cable connection. In this article, we will explore the key aspects of metal cable glands, including their construction, materials, and uses.

      **Features of Metal Cable Glands**

      1. **Material**: Metal cable glands are typically made from materials such as brass, stainless steel, or aluminum, which offer excellent durability and resistance to corrosion. This ensures that the cable gland can withstand harsh environmental conditions and maintain its integrity over time.

      2. **Design**: Metal cable glands come in various designs, including compression, push-in, and clamp types. Each design has its own advantages and is suitable for different cable sizes and installation requirements.

      3. **Sealing**: One of the primary functions of a metal cable gland is to provide a watertight and dustproof seal. This is achieved through the use of a rubber or silicone gasket, which compresses against the cable when the gland is tightened. This ensures that moisture, dust, and other contaminants cannot enter the connection.

      4. **Cable Protection**: Metal cable glands offer excellent cable protection by preventing the cable from being pulled, twisted, or damaged during installation or operation. This is particularly important in environments where cables are subjected to mechanical stress or vibration.

      **The Significance of IECEx Certification**

      The IECEx (International Electrotechnical Commission System for Certification to Standards Relating to Equipment for Use in Explosive Atmospheres) certification is a globally recognized mark of excellence. It ensures that the products meet the highest safety and quality standards, making them suitable for use in potentially explosive environments. For tactical torch manufacturers in China, obtaining IECEx certification is a testament to their commitment to quality and safety.

      **What is an IP68 Nylon Cable Gland?**

      An IP68 nylon cable gland is a type of cable gland designed to provide a high level of protection against environmental elements. The IP68 rating is a standard that defines the degree of protection provided against intrusion of solid objects and water. The first digit, “6,” indicates that the gland is dusttight, meaning it is completely protected against dust. The second digit, “8,” indicates that the gland is waterproof, even under high-pressure conditions.
